Ssis powerpack is designed to boost your productivity using easy to use, codingfree components to connect many cloud as well as onpremises data sources such as rest api services, azure cloud, amazon aws cloud, mongodb, json, xml, csv, excel. Here we will outline the steps needed to install ssdt and describe how to install a simple sql server integration services ssis package. Legacy mainframe platforms are anchors around ente. Sql server azure sql database azure synapse analytics sql data warehouse parallel data warehouse sql server data tools ssdt is a modern development tool for building sql server relational databases, azure sql databases, analysis services as data models, integration. Basic knowledge of ssis package development using microsoft sql server integration services. Solved how to download files from sharepoint document. In this article, we will show how to download multiple files from internet using sql server integration services ssis and the script task. Ssis download a file from a website some of the companies ive worked for have had reporting contracts with smaller 3rd party providers. Download excel file from online in ssis kishori patil medium. Here is the complete script microsoft sql server integration services script task write scripts using microsoft visual basic 2008. Jul 02, 2009 this post shows you how to download files from a web site whilst really making the most of the ssis objects that are available. Sometimes it is referred as bids or ssdt download it from microsoft site. Some developers may scoff when they see the old school javascriptserializer class, but using this class avoids having to load a 3rd party library like json.
The file connection manager in ssis enables sql server integration services packages to connect with the files and folders present in the file system. Our goal is to help you understand what a file with a. Jan 17, 2017 in this video load xml file in sql server ssis we are going to learn how to load an xml file into sql server database using ssis. We already had an ssis sql server integration services package in production that would read the file and import the data into our sql table. Using winscp to download file from sftp in ssis support. Note that if you only want to upload or download a single file, you simply specify the full file path and filename using one of these connection managers.
I needed to add onto our ssis package a task to connect to the vendors ftp site and download the file. In this video load xml file in sql server ssis we are going to learn how to load an xml file into sql server database using ssis. Ssis how to use ftp task download file from ftp site. If you are checking for a file every minute and the process loading the file into the directory take more than a minute, you will want to include some logic to make sure the file is not in use. Jan 27, 2016 ssis package to download file from secured file location sftp using winscp. In ssisssdt, add new execute process task to control flow of your package. Nov 30, 2017 if you are checking for a file every minute and the process loading the file into the directory take more than a minute, you will want to include some logic to make sure the file is not in use. If you want to walk through this example and dont currently have task factory you can download a free 14 day trial here. How to download file from url using ssis zappysys blog. Ssis download file task free visual studio marketplace. Features download file from any url support for proxy you can use direct url mode, variable mode or url from connection mode. Thank you for posting and contributing to boxs community forum.
Conclusions in this article, we show how to download a single file and 3 ways to download multiple files. Sometimes these files are available as a download in a web server. Ssis is a component of the microsoft sql server database which can be used to perform data migration tasks, by collecting the data from various data sources and storing it in the central location. Download the zip file that you want and extract its contents. Scenario a couple of weeks ago, my client requested me to implement a ssis package that allows them to download their files from a ftp server and archives them. In such cases the using a script task in ssis comes in handy to download the files. The name was changed because it can do much more than just work with files on an sftp server. This can easily be used in a script task to download a file, and you can set the server url property in an expression in order to take advantage of variables and control flow containers to make this dynamic.
However, we can process multiple steps to achieve the result. Ssis tutorial part 91 how to download single file from ftp server. In this post, i will demonstrate how to retrieve a list of files from ftp using ssis scripting tools. May 14, 2008 ssis download a file from a website some of the companies ive worked for have had reporting contracts with smaller 3rd party providers. Campaign or website analysis provided by them would have to be loaded to the datawarehouse. Installing ssdt lets you design and deploy ssis packages. Ssis configuration can be used to set the value of variable or we can set the value of variable in sql server agent where package will be scheduled. Microsoft ssis is the powerful tool which allows us to proceed multiple files at same time even we can use ssis to download files from ftp server.
To download and install ssdt for visual studio 2015, or an older version of ssdt, see previous releases of sql server data tools ssdt and ssdtbi. We have an agreement with one of our vendor that they will provide the file on daily basis to us. If everything is configured correctly, you will be able to download all the files with ssis. Go to the parameter tab and create a new parameter named filename of type string. From our end, i am unfamiliar of any other program that can connect a box file from ssis aside from what you mentioned cdata software.
The sql server integration services ssis packages are included in the installation of sql server as the development environment within the business intelligence development studiobids sql server 20082008r2. Firstly, we need to create a couple of variables, download url path. Using box file as a source file for database, ssis. Used to establish the connection to microsoft onedrive from within ssis. The azure blob download task enables an ssis package to download files from an azure blob storage. Ssis integration toolkit is a costeffective and easytouse data integration solution that works for microsoft sql server integration services ssis. Nov 14, 2018 download the zip file that you want and extract its contents.
Go to connection managers pane and then right click and then choose new connection. How to download file from sharepoint by using ssis package. Ssis has a built in ftp task, but this only works for the ftp protocol. Installing ssdt and creating your first ssis package. This tip is an update from the tip using sftp with sql server integration services. The proreveal settings file type, file format description, and windows programs listed on this page have been individually researched and verified by the fileinfo team. May 01, 2011 i have to download my source file from a website. The task will detect changes to existing files as well as new files.
In this video we have used data flow task to import data into. This task can be used to manage files on a remote server and to transfer files from or to a remote server. Extract data from sharepoint excel using ssis data. There were a couple of questions about the use of psftp in the comments and this tip. Install sql server integration services sql server. Hi techies, i am trying to implement solution in ssis in which we have to download files from sftp using winzip.
A common project requirement is to retrieve a list of files from ftp using ssis, but no such behavior exists in the native ftp task in integration services. We strive for 100% accuracy and only publish information about file formats that we have tested and validated. There is no task to do this, so we have to use the script task and some simple vb. Download sql server data tools ssdt for visual studio. You can load multiple files using the same ssis data flow task if and only if the schema of the files is identical and the data is loaded to the same. This post shows you how to download files from a web site whilst really making the most of the ssis objects that are available. Before we download file from url using ssis, you will need to make sure following prerequisites are met. When an available file is found the task completes, returning the name of the file for onward use within the package. Microsoft sql server 2012 integration services ssis data feed publishing components can expose data from various data sources as views in sql server 2012 database instances. Download microsoft sql server 2012 integration services data. Microsoft onedrive ssis components ssis productivity pack. Download sql server integration services ssis tutorial.
The ssis package design and development tools, including ssis designer. To download and install ssdt, see download sql server data tools ssdt. Oct 31, 20 we already had an ssis sql server integration services package in production that would read the file and import the data into our sql table. Net, youll likely have to jump through hoops with security and or. From the technical standpoint, the only way to connect to a file is utilizing boxs api in some way and then accessing the file locally. Retrieve a list of files from ftp using ssis tim mitchell.
In this chapter we will see what a sql server integration services ssis is. Specify whether or not the file transfer task terminates if the command fails. There is no direct way of extracting the sharepoint excel data to sql server using ssis. How to use powershell or ssis to download a sharepoint file. Unzip files with ssis microsoft sql server integration. The data can be consumed as odata feeds by querying the view. Net into the global assembly cache gac on the server where ssis runs. In this tip, well use the free tool psftp from the putty software family in combination with sql server integration services ssis to download a file from an sftp server. Once you run package, package will read variable value for folder and file and download the file to destination folder. In this article, i have explained about how to download an excel file from online by using ssis and then dump it into the database. The ssis file connection manager not only allows us to connect with existing files and folder but also creates new files and folders at run time.
I believe your best bet would be to use a custom script component to create your own. Sql server integration services ssis components, tasks, scripts and productivity tools. Jan 24, 2018 before we download file from url using ssis, you will need to make sure following prerequisites are met. Next steps after installing ssdt, work through these tutorials to learn how to create databases, packages, data models, and reports using ssdt. Download the powerful and scalable ssis integration toolkit at kingswaysoft, we are committed to providing you quality products and the best possible service. Use the files as you follow the steps of the corresponding tutorial.
How to load and archive multiple files in ssis experts. Sql server integration services ssis step by step tutorial. Implement sftp file transfer with sql server integration. This post explains that how we can download the excel files from sharepoint and store it in a local drive and then process the stored excel from ssis. Ssis download file task ssis download file task can be used to download file from any url. Download microsoft sql server 2012 integration services. Azure blob download task sql server integration services ssis. We will create a ssis parameter named filename and specify the txt file name using that parameter to download it.
How to load and archive multiple files in ssis experts exchange. The file watcher task does what it says really, it watches a folder waiting for files. Sql server integration services ssis step by step tutorial a ssis ebook from karthikeyan anbarasan. Deserialize the json string and output the desired data to the ssis buffer. Here is the code snippet to download the files from web in a script task in ssis. How to export ssis package dtsx file from ssisdb learn.
677 1168 825 905 488 308 1213 1333 186 304 405 290 3 1469 153 1571 885 443 875 385 846 1515 463 1621 1342 1273 765 1622 789 517 615 995 1001 998 1027 85 344 1457 154 706 951